Description
5-Methoxytryptamine is a significant indole alkaloid derivative and a key intermediate in organic synthesis and pharmaceutical research. This compound is valued for its role as a versatile building block in the development of more complex bioactive molecules. It is primarily utilized by research institutions and manufacturers in the pharmaceutical, agrochemical, and fine chemical sectors for the synthesis of novel compounds and active pharmaceutical ingredients (APIs).
Application
- Pharmaceutical Intermediate: A crucial precursor in the synthesis of various tryptamine-based pharmaceuticals and research chemicals.
- Neuroscience Research: Used as a reference standard and biochemical tool in studies related to serotonin (5-HT) receptor activity and neurochemistry.
- Agrochemical Development: Serves as a building block for creating novel plant growth regulators or pesticides with specific biological activity.
- Fine Chemical Synthesis: Employed in the multi-step synthesis of complex natural products, dyes, and other specialty indole derivatives.
- Biochemical Production: Acts as a starting material for the enzymatic or chemical production of melatonin and related compounds.
Basic Information
| Product Name | 5-Methoxytryptamine |
| CAS No. | 608-07-1 |
| Molecular Formula | C11H14N2O |
| Molecular Weight | 190.24 g/mol |
| Synonyms | 5-Methoxy-1H-indole-3-ethanamine; 3-(2-Aminoethyl)-5-methoxyindole; 5-MeO-Tryptamine; 5-Methoxyindole-3-ethylamine; Mephedrone intermediate (precursor); NSC 17788; 5-MT; 5-Methoxy-3-(2-aminoethyl)indole |
| EINECS | 210-161-4 |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at a controlled room temperature (15-25°C). Due to its hygroscopic nature, the container must be kept tightly sealed to prevent moisture absorption, which can affect stability and purity.
